Wet dust control methods for crushing operations, involve wetting the process material before crushing, after crushing, or both. This is essentially treating the crushing operation as two transfer points, the feed side and discharge side.

Crushing and Shredding. Crushing and shredding of material is the largest creator of fugitive dust emissions in any industry. Whether crushing coal, recycling automobiles, or shredding rubber, new fines are created and kicked-up, generating pounds of respirable and combustible dust.

Dust emission from crushing of hard rock aggregates ...

Dust concentrations during crushing were measured at varying distances with time intervals of five seconds. The variation in dust concentration was high within all the measured distances, ranging from 10 to 200 m. Crushing produces mainly coarse (TSP and PM 10) dust particles, which settle near the dust source.

Guidance for Controlling Silica Dust from Stone Crushing ...

dust. Workers exposed to respirable silica dust have an increased risk of developing lung diseases such as silicosis or tuberculosis. Engineering Controls Reductions in respirable dust in stone crusher mills can be accomplished through engineering controls including process enclosures or containment, dust collection or local exhaust

Crushing Machines Using crushing machines at construction sites to reduce the size of large rocks, concrete, or construction rubble can generate respirable crystalline silicadust. When inhaled, the small particles of silica can irreversibly damage the lungs.

dust collection system for line crushing plant

Dust collection in the crushing plant is accomplished by two wet dust collectors with a total of 66,000 CFM. The dust collectors exhaust air is discharged to the upper ventilation system of the mine through an 800 ft. vertical raise and then through mine fans to the surface. stone crushing plant with dust collector system - …
